1. WordNet® 3.0 (2006)
overexposure
    n 1: the act of exposing film to too much light or for too long
         a time
    2: the act of exposing someone excessively to an influencing
       experience; "an overexposure to violence on television"

2. The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48
Overexpose \O`ver*ex*pose"\, v. t.
   To expose excessively; specif. (Photog.), to subject (a plate
   or film) too long to the light used in producing a picture.
   -- O`ver*ex*po"sure, n.
   [Webster 1913 Suppl.]
